Sessions with horses involve working with them in a "non-traditional horse way", meaning we work on connecting with the horses, not only riding them. Sessions can include sound therapy, mindfulness through groundwork (not riding, working with the horse on the ground) and grooming, breathwork, self-regulation, feeling at peace and at ease, and some basic/beginner riding, when appropriate to do so and if the participant would like to.
*Riding is not the focus of these programs. The main focuses are holistic horse connections and healing with horses through various equine assisted healing and development activities (which are done through groundwork - your feet and the horses hooves stay on the ground, no riding). Riding can be added into session, but only if it is appropriate to do so and only if the horse and participant are ready to do so.
